Blackjack
Snapper: A term used when two cards are dealt comprising of an ace and a ten value card.
Cold Turkey: When the first two cards dealt are both face cards.
Stiff: Your completed hand totals 12 through 16. Nightmares are made of this.
Color: A picture card consisting of either a jack, queen or king.

The Blackjack Player
Ploppy: A newbie player who is not practicing sound strategy nor making correct decisions, however is not above coaching other players about what they should do.
Back Counter: A card counter lurking in the background checking out the deck and/or shoe for opportunities then biding his time to play when the count is positive.

Blackjack Craftiness
Spooking: A team member who gets a peek at the dealer's hole card from the back, then relays a sign to his buddy at that particular table. That player then makes an informed call.
Front Loading: A player's peek at the value of the hole card, generally caused by a newbie or inattentive dealer.

Poker
Rake: A percentage and/or flat fee deducted from the pot after each betting round for the casino services. These services include a dealer and equipment.
Flop: The first three community cards dealt and placed in the center of the table in the game of Hold 'Em Poker.
Muck: The name of the discard pile for Poker.
Blind: The mandatory bet that one or all players must make before the start of a particular game and before any cards are dealt.
Washing the Cards: The dealer blends the deck of cards in a circular motion with both hands before a shuffle is performed.

Craps
Big Red: The dice are showing a seven combination.
Eighter from Decatur: The dice are showing an eight combination.
Big Dick: The dice are showing a ten combination.
Barefoot Bet: This is a come, pass line or don't pass bet without any odds.
Puck: Once a point is secured, this is the name of the marker used to announce that number.
The Craps Player
Right Bettor: A player who makes pass line and come bets.
Wrong Bettor: A player who makes don't pass and don't come bets.

Roulette
Dolly: The device used by the dealer to mark a winning number.
Street: Three numbers that run across the roulette table layout, e.g., 16, 17 and 18.
